2, PERSONAL RIGHTS
HUSBAND and WIFE may and shall, at all times hereafter, live separate and apan.
Each shall be free from all control, restraint, interference or authority, direct or indirect, by the
other in all respects as if she or he were unmarried, except as may be necessary to carry out the
provisions of this Agreement. Each may reside at such place or p'aces as she or he may select.
Each may, for his or her separate use or benefil. conduct, carry on and engage in any business,
occupation. profession or employment which to him or her may seem advisable, This provision
shall not be taken, however. to be an admission on the pan of either HUSBAND and WIFE of
the lawfulness of the causes which led to, or resulted in. the continuation of their living apan.
HUSBAND and WIFE shall not molest. harass. or malign the other or the respective families
of each other, oor compel the other to cohabit or dwell in any manner with him or her, oor in
any way interfere with the peacefu' existence, separate from each other.

4, WAIVER OF APPRAISAL AND INVENTORY
The parties acknowledge and agree that they have each had an opportunity to value or
have appraised any and all marital property. and they do hereby waive a formal appraisal and
inventory of same, and no statement or representation by either party as to value shall be
deemed a misstatement or misrepresentation to the other or be deemed fraudulent.

13. AFl'ER ACOUIRED PERSONAL PROPERTY/FUTURE EARNINGS
Each of the panies shall hereafter own and enjoy independently of any claim or right of
the other. all items of personal propeny, tangib'e or intangible. hereafter acquired by
HUSBAND or WIFE. with fun power in him or her to dispose of the same as fuI'y and
effectively, in all respects and for all purposes, IS though he or she were unmarried.

18, OTIIER DOCUMENTATION
HUSBAND and WIFE covenant and agree that upon request of the other party.
they will fonhwith execute and deliver to the other party. any and all written instruments.
assignmentS, releases, satisfactions. deeds. notes or such other writings as may be
necessary or desirable for the proper effectuation of this Agreement.
19, MUJ'UAL WAIVER AND RELEASEOP RIGHTS AND CLAIMS IN ESTATE
Each party hereby re'eases. waives and relinquishes any and ai, rights which he
or she may now have, or may hereafter have, against the other party under the present
or future laws of any jurisdiction (aI to share in the estate of the ocher pany upon the
other party'. dead! and lbl to act as executor/rix or administrator/rix of the other party'.
estate.

23. ENTIRE AGREEMENT
HUSBAND and WIFE do hereby covenant and warrant lhat lhis Agreement
contains all of lhe representations. promises and Agreements made by eilher of lhem to
the olher for lhe purposes set fonh in lhe preamble hereinabove: lhat lhere are no claims,
promises or representations not herein contained. eilher oral or written. which shall or
may be charged or enforced or enforceable unless reduced to writing and signed by bolh
of the parties hereto,
24. BINDING EFFECT OF AGRF.F.MENTIW AIVER
This Agreement shall remain in full force and effect unless and until terminated
under and punuant to the teons of lhis Agreemenl.
The failure of either party to insist upon strict perfonnance of the provisions of this
A'reemen! shall not be constrUed IS a waiver of any subsequent default of the same or
almilar nature, nor shaJ' such failure be construed IS a waiyer of any other term.
condition. clause or provision of lhis Apcement.
